What are custom hearing aids?

Custom-made hearing aids, measured to match your ears and made just for you.

There are many types of hearing aids available, but custom hearing aids are simply unique. As the name suggests, custom hearing aids are custom-made to your individual hearing needs, ear shape, size, and structure. The smallest custom hearing aids are super discreet and almost invisible in the ear.

Size and discretion
Custom-made hearing aids are available in a wide range of styles and skin tone colours. The choice of style is a personal one; it depends on your lifestyle and degree of hearing loss.
Natural wind noise reduction
The outer part of your ear – the pinna – acts as a type of windbreaker, helping to shield your ears from wind noise. Custom-made hearing aids sit inside the ears, so they benefit from this natural protective element.

Usability, comfort, and custom fit
Custom hearing aids are custom-made to fit discreetly in your ears for all-day comfort. As they are a lightweight and ergonomic one-piece design, they are easy to insert, wear, and remove. This type of hearing aid is ideal for active people and it does not  interfere with glasses. Each hearing aid will be personalised just for you.
Natural and personalised sound
Since custom hearing aids sit directly in the ear, they are able to use the ear anatomy to collect sounds the way nature intended. Custom hearing aid earmolds

Unique models of your ears for creating your custom hearing aids

The first step in creating custom hearing aids is creating the earmolds (also known as custom hearing aid molds). A hearing care professional does this at a clinic. 

  • Some hearing aid companies, such as ReSound, enable hearing care professionals to offer 3D scans of the ears, for extra precision when creating earmolds. 
  • The other widely used method involves taking a manual impression of the ear. In this case, silicone is placed in and around the opening of the ear. This may feel a bit odd, but it is not painful. When the silicone is removed it reveals a unique impression of the ear anatomy. 
  • Then, the custom hearing aid earmolds – either the 3D scan or the ear impression – are emailed or delivered respectively to the specific hearing aid company’s manufacturing facilities. 
  • Here, the custom hearing aid earmolds are replicated and turned into the ‘shells’ of the hearing aids using 3D printing. Then all the vital technical elements are carefully placed inside.
Types of custom hearing aids
Explore the different kinds of custom hearing aids available and find a style for you. 
Invisible-in-Canal (IIC)
The IIC style of hearing aid is the smallest style. It sits discreetly inside the ear canal, so it appears almost invisible to the eye. If you’re looking for a super-discreet hearing aid and have a mild to moderate hearing loss, this could be a perfect solution for you.
Completely-in-Canal (CIC)
CIC style custom-made hearing aids are also small, yet slightly larger than the IIC model. This is to make room for the functionalities that give you options to customise sound, such as volume control and changing programs to suit different sound environments. Therefore, CIC custom hearing aids will suit you if you have a mild to moderate hearing loss and want a little more control over your hearing aids.
In-the-Canal (ITC)
The ITC custom hearing aid is the most popular style within custom-made hearing aids. It comes with even more options, including a dual mic, to hear the sound you want to focus on as well as be aware of sounds around you. ITC hearing aids also have wireless functionality, so they can connect with smartphones and stream phone calls and music directly to your ears.  
In-the-Ear (ITE)
An ITE custom hearing aid is the largest style, and it covers all types of hearing loss, even severe hearing loss. Therefore, it has the most advanced features, such as ear-to-ear communication (right and left hearing aids connect with each other via a wireless signal). You can also enjoy wireless connectivity, so you can stream sound and calls from different iOS® and Android™ devices to the hearing aids.   
Mic-in-Helix (MIH)
The MIH custom hearing aid is a unique solution for all types of hearing loss, which only ReSound offers. The largest part and computerised ‘brain’ of the MIH design sits in the ear, and the microphone lies discreetly under the small rim of your ear (known as the helix), connected by an invisible tube. The ReSound MIH hearing aid provides natural sound quality and extra benefits because the microphone is taken out of the hearing aid. The design is small, and the overall hearing aid is a perfect solution to reduce wind noise and annoying whistling, known as feedback.

Where to buy custom hearing aids
It is not possible to buy custom made hearing aids off the shelf. If you are considering a custom made hearing aid, then seeing a hearing care professional is the next step. They will be able to determine your level of hearing loss, find the style that suits your needs, and create your custom hearing aid earmold. Naturally, there is a different hearing aid price for different hearing aids depending on the style, functionality, and your hearing loss. Having expert guidance is great for navigating all these elements and finding your perfect hearing aid.
